âCourage calls to courage everywhere, and its voice cannot be denied.â
Millicent Garrett Fawcett
One of the very best-known names in the British suffrage movement is that of politician, writer and feminist campaigner Millicent Garrett Fawcett (1847â1929) who, from 1897 until 1919, led Britainâs largest womenâs rights association, the National Union of Womenâs Suffrage Societies. In 2018, she was the first woman honoured with a statue in Parliament Square. It was crafted by sculptor Gillian Wearing (b. 1963), after a campaign led by Caroline Criado Perez (b. 1984). Fawcett is wearing her tweed walking suit and holding a banner on which words taken from her famous 1920 speech (quoted above) are engraved.
